What is thyristor phase control?
Thyristors are typically used as phase-controlled current valves for AC to DC conversion and vice versa, operating at low frequencies (most often around AC line frequency). In the conducting state, thyristors feature very low losses, making them attractive devices to efficiently control very high currents and energies.

What is a thyristor and how does it work?
Thyristors are semiconductor devices that can operate only in the switching mode. Thyristor are current operated devices, a small Gate current controls a larger Anode current. The thyristor acts like a rectifying diode once it is triggered “ON”. Anode current must be greater than holding current to maintain conduction.
What is difference between SCR and thyristor?
Thyristor is a 4 layer device formed by alternate combination of p and n type semiconductor materials. It is a device used for rectification and switching purpose. SCR is the mostly used member of thyristor family and it is the name commonly used when we talk about thyristors.

How SCR is triggered?
To trigger, or fire, an SCR, voltage must be applied between the gate and cathode, positive to the gate and negative to the cathode. SCRs may be turned off by anode current falling below the holding current value (low-current dropout) or by “reverse-firing” the gate (applying a negative voltage to the gate).
How is SCR controlled?
SCR s are controlled by a small control current through the terminal called the ‘gate’ or ‘trigger’. The output current controlled is huge by comparison (just like a relay), but there is no arcing and no contacts to pit.
Is thyristor convert AC to DC?
A single-phase thyristor rectifier converts an AC voltage to a DC voltage at the output. The power flow is bidirectional between the AC and the DC side. The circuit operation depends on the state of the AC source and the firing angle α of the 2-pulse generator.
